Thermo King presents broad refrigeration portfolio at Intermodal

Thermo King, a leader in transport temperature control solutions and a brand of Trane Technologies, will welcome visitors at the booth J20 of the Intermodal Europe 2022 show in Amsterdam, Netherlands, to present the latest refrigeration solutions designed to lower customers’ energy consumption, carbon footprint and improve the capabilities of their reefer fleets.

“Thermo King is coming to Intermodal Europe to demonstrate the container industry’s broadest refrigeration solutions portfolio for shipping lines, intermodal and stationary use,” said Claudio Zanframundo, vice president Thermo King Global Marine, Rail and Air. “We are looking forward to discussing the close ties between the cold chain and global sustainability goals. This includes important topics like energy consumption, cold chain resiliency, food waste and technologies of the future. We want to demonstrate how we make an impact accompanying our customers through the entire lifecycle of their reefers, improving, and upgrading the capabilities and efficiency of their fleets.”

The highlights of the Thermo King booth J20 booth of Intermodal Europe held from 8th to 10th November will include:

New Container Fresh and Frozen (CFF) refrigeration unit with a game-changing technology offering up to 20% less energy consumption than the market average and best-in-class, precise temperature control of +/- 0.25°C in chilled mode and +/- 1°C in frozen mode. The CFF responds to customer needs to reduce energy cost, increase sustainability, comply with the IMO 2030 requirements and achieve low total cost of ownership. Up to 20% less energy consumption on most common shipments of fruit with set-point 10-15°C, can represent a net saving of up to $65 per trip per container (calculated with the cost of Bunker oil per kWh at $0.1937).

TK Fresh+ advanced fresh air management solution – a microprocessor controlled fresh air exchange system ensuring quick pull down, temperature control and perishable cargo protection. The sensors measure the O2 and CO2 levels inside the container allowing the microprocessor to automatically adjust to changing conditions if the levels exceed the pre-programmed range.  Featuring ‘ventilation on demand’, TK Fresh+ responses to continuing changes in respiratory gases, opening the vent automatically to allow fresh air in and closing it again when the desired gas levels are reached.

Thermo King SuperFreezer reaching -70°C, and SuperChiller units with setpoint between -60°C and +10°C, designed for ultra-low pharma, seafood, meat and sensitive materials applications. The showcase will also include a 10ft Cold Storage Solution (CSS) with Thermo King SuperFreezer responding to ultra-low temperature needs. The CSS can deliver complete coverage for vaccine and pharmaceutical storage at -70°C and can also be used with a genset making it suitable for transit and eliminating the need for dry ice.

Latest Thermo King SG-3500 genset available for sale and rent. The SG-3500 can power all ISO reefers thanks to its 24.4 horsepower engine and delivers noise and emissions reduction, which makes it one of the quietest and most sustainable gensets available on the market. Customers in North America, Europe and other regions can benefit from its cost efficiency and future proof their operations thanks to EPA Tier 4 Final, NRMM Stage V and 7-year CARB compliance. The unit also incorporates a stable voltage control to intelligently regulate power and keep it within limits set by ISO1496. Specifically for the North American market, Thermo King also offers the SG-5000 gensets that are CARB compliant for the lifetime of the product, protecting the customers’ investment and removing the need for retrofit or replacement.

Thermo King Advancer Intermodal refrigeration unit for containers offering market leading performance and fuel efficiency, temperature control, and fleet connectivity. The Thermo King Advancer Intermodal refrigeration unit offers unrivalled system efficiency and up to 40% quicker pull down and up to 30% better fuel-efficiency than the market average. The power-agnostic architecture of the Advancer units makes them future-ready and compatible with alternative power sources. This includes the Thermo King AxlePower smart energy generating system that harvests energy from the chassis’ axle and can enable fully electric, low or zero-emission and autonomous refrigeration.

Complete solution for pharma industry

Further to the announcement of its partnership with Zencargo, Tivehas unveiled a portfolio of real-time cold chain management logistics solutions for pharmaceutical, biologicals, and cell gene therapy companies. Tive’s multi-sensor Solo 5G trackers capture and transmit hyper-accurate location and temperature data of shipments in real time -enabling customers to actively monitor in-transit shipments, take action when deviations occur, and identify areas for supply chain improvements.

With this announcement, Tive now covers the full range of temperatures required to protect all critical cold chain shipments – including dry ice and cryogenic shipments. In addition to lithium and non-lithium Solo 5G trackers (TT-7000/TT-7100) already covering the temperature range of -30°C to +60°C, Tive is adding new trackers with probes that will reach -200°C to monitor dry ice and cryogenic shipments.

“Tive dedicated a tremendous amount of energy to create hardware and software offerings that give biotech, pharmaceutical, and cell gene therapy companies a complete cold chain solution – as well as a tremendous competitive advantage,” says Komoni. “As the demand for low and ultra-low temperature shipments increases, it becomes even more critical for companies across the globe to have complete in-transit visibility – so they can deliver high-quality products that assure patient safety.”

“Biocair wants the best of the best, and that’s why we use Tive: they offer a full cold chain solution that enables us to be proactive rather than reactive at every point in the supply chain,” says Robert Pagan, Packaging Solutions Engineer at Biocair. “We are an extremely customer-centric company, and by using Tive we demonstrate to our clients that we are on the cutting edge of technology and medicine to better serve them, and to set ourselves apart from the competition.”

Approved for use on more than 130 air carriers, Tive’s solutions are GxP compliant and all the components (hardware and software) are developed and tested following the Good Automated Manufacturing Practice 5 (GAMP 5) model. A 3-Point NIST-traceable Certificate of Calibration is included with every Tive Solo 5G tracker, and both trackers and probes are fully calibrated by an ISO 17025 accredited laboratory. In addition, the Tive cloud-based application complies with both FDA 21 CFR Part 11 and EU Annex 11 requirements. Tive is SOC 2  Type 2 and ISO 27001 compliant.

Peli BioThermal launches cold chain shipping solution

Peli BioThermal, the life science industry’s partner from discovery to distribution, has revealed its newest reusable, flexible temperature controlled shipping solution. Crēdo Go is designed to adapt to unique customer programmes, as well as to help pharmaceutical companies reach environmental, social and governance goals, cost reduction targets and operational performance indicators.

“The number of commercially approved pharmaceutical products that require strict temperature control is growing rapidly. And we understand that discovery, clinical trials and commercialisation require different solutions,” said Phil Gyori, CEO of Pelican Products, Inc. parent company of Peli BioThermal. “Crēdo Go brings together Peli BioThermal’s long-trusted technology and modern design innovation to improve payload protection, increase component longevity and minimise a programme’s carbon footprint.”

Peli BioThermal’s newest shipping solution combines customer collaboration and data-driven optimisation to propose a portfolio of shipper options that meet unique business and programme requirements. Each shipper is supplied with 2-, 4- or 6-TIC configurations to dial thermal duration up or down and switch between open and tight temperature control to meet typical and complex shipping lane profiles.

New box build automation technology offers increased throughput and capacity potential with greatly reduced lead times for new shipper configurations while a simple, repeatable and accurate pack-out process reduces packing time, increases daily throughput and minimises assembly error. Additionally, TIC BridgeGuard technology distributes the phase change material coolant to where it is most needed to reduce the impact of thermal bridging without sacrificing payload space or increasing chargeable shipper weight.

Crēdo Go users begin their product journey by working with a dedicated product specialist to identify opportunities for improvement and cost reduction by collecting customer-specific data points to input into Peli BioThermal’s Trufit optimisation software. This analysis tool utilises customer data to build an optimal solution portfolio that meets the needs, goals and performance metrics of any programme. Once a programme is up and running, Crēdo ProEnvision software provides order, shipment and maintenance support to measure and continually improve programme performance.

Crēdo Go reusable shippers accommodate payload sizes from 2.5 litres to 83 litres and temperature ranges from frozen to controlled room temperature. Shipping durations span 24 – 120+ hours. All sizes are available through Peli BioThermal’s Crēdo on Reserve rental programme, which provides an easy-to-follow process for return to the organisation’s high-volume service centres, where the majority of the shipper is reused and the rest is recycled.

 

Thermo King launches three breakthrough refrigeration systems

Thermo King, a leader in transport temperature control solutions, has unveiled three new breakthrough models of the Advancer trailer refrigeration solutions: the multi-temperature Advancer Spectrum (pictured), the Advancer AxlePower energy recovery system and the electric, engineless Advancer-e.

“From the outset, Thermo King’s ambition behind Advancer has been to move beyond incremental enhancements and to create trailer refrigeration systems that feature innovation never before seen on the market,” said Colm O’Grady, trailer product leader at Thermo King. “Our goal has been to develop even more sustainable refrigeration technologies, enable our products to fit alternative power sources, reduce energy consumption to the lowest possible levels, and to use this innovation to reduce the total cost of ownership of our products for our customers. The technology behind the expanded Advancer portfolio makes these goals a reality.”

The three new trailer refrigeration systems expand the market-leading Thermo King Advancer A-Series portfolio, renowned for its performance, temperature control, unrivalled system efficiency and fleet connectivity.

Advancer Spectrum

Advancer Spectrum: new level of performance in multi-zone temperature configurations, with precise temperature management and reduced fuel and operational costs.

The new Advancer Spectrum features a 48V DC mild-hybrid technology now available for temperature configurations of two distinct zones during the same journey, with precise temperature management and set point control.

Advancer Spectrum introduces a new level of performance to the multi-temperature trailer Advancer A-Series, fastest temperature recovery and pulldown, and highest refrigeration capacity on the market. Advancer Spectrum delivers up to 30% savings on fuel costs compared to the market average. The units’ architecture also lowers service interval rate of up to 30% and reduces unscheduled maintenance by up to 60%.

The new, custom-designed remote evaporators bring additional capacity to the remote zone, maximising the flexibility and efficiency of customers’ operations. Combined with the all-new Advancer multi-temp controller, customers are able to precisely manage the temperature while gaining real-time insight into how the unit is running, how the temperature zones are performing and how much fuel the unit is using.

Advancer Spectrum is the first multi-temperature trailer unit on the market offering complete transparency of fuel levels and consumption. Customers can access the fuel consumption and other data both on the unit and remotely via telematics, enabling them to optimise their fleet more innovatively.  Fleet intelligence is standard, as Advancer Spectrum comes included with 2 years of full, two-way telematics connectivity service.

The Advancer Spectrum’s unrivalled system efficiency significantly lowers customers’ CO2 footprint with engine emissions substantially lower than the maximum allowed by latest NRMM Stage V emission standards. The Whisper Pro version offers sound levels meeting the PIEK enforced standards, thus complying with the most stringent noise-regulations for quiet, inner-city deliveries at any time of day and night. Advancer Spectrum units are also compatible with alternative power source solutions like the AxlePower or Envirodrive.

Advancer AxlePower

Advancer AxlePower: capturing lost energy from the axle into a low or zero-emission, autonomous power source for the refrigeration unit.

Advancer AxlePower’s smart energy generating system delivers the power needed to run the trailer refrigeration unit by converting energy recovered by the trailer’s axle during the vehicle’s routine operation. Developed in partnership with BPW, a leader in running gears and mobility services for transport, the Advancer AxlePower is a fully integrated, tractor independent system that combines BPW’s ePower axle with Thermo King refrigeration unit and battery storage technology.

The system stores the energy generated while the vehicle is rolling or braking in a high voltage battery and reuses it to power the refrigeration unit – enabling fully electric, low or zero-emission and autonomous trailer refrigeration. The battery pack, depending on the configuration, provides an average of five hours of refrigeration unit autonomy to cover stationary operations. Featuring smart power management that controls the engagement and disengagement of the generators, Advancer AxlePower also minimises the resistance on the tractor and provides the driver and fleet manager with real-time performance visibility to avoid ‘charge anxiety’.

The possibility to capture and reuse energy makes the Advancer AxlePower system an ideal solution to future-proof and increase the sustainability of all types of trailer journeys. With silent running and no CO2 emissions from the refrigeration unit when operating from the battery-pack, this technology allows customers to sustainably run long-haul and inner-city deliveries, including in Ultra-low Emission Zones (ULEZs) and low noise urban areas.

Advancer-e

Advancer-e: the all-electric, engineless, emission-free trailer refrigeration unit.

Designed to accelerate the realization of carbon neutral trailer fleets, the Thermo King Advancer-e incorporates an engineless and electric architecture with all the features that make the Advancer A-Series the most efficient trailer refrigeration systems in the market. Advancer-e is power-agnostic and compatible with all major engine-alternative power sources including the Advancer AxlePower, Frigoblock’s Envirodrive alternator and inverter technology, Thermo King’s battery EnergyPack, and shore-power when stationed at the depot.

With its fully electric architecture, one Advancer-e unit can reduce a trailer fleet’s carbon footprint by up to 10 tonnes of CO2 per year. Advancer-e is compatible with any tractor for inner-city deliveries or for long-haul assignments when combined with the right power technology solution available from Thermo King. The flexibility of the Advancer-e enables transport companies to be more than a step ahead of changing low-emission legislation. Combined with the same A-Series controller and intuitive telematics, the Advancer-e delivers sustainability advantages and temperature control efficiency – top strategic priorities for many transport companies making the move toward full electrification.

All Thermo King Advancer units are manufactured in the Thermo King’s state-of-the-art and carbon-neutral (ISO 14064-1) production line in Galway, Ireland.

Thermo King introduces powerful refrigeration unit

Thermo King, a leader in transport temperature control solutions, announced – and will feature at the IAA Transportation 2022 show in Hannover, Germany – the T-1200R Whisper Pro, its latest, ultra-quiet addition to the T-Series truck refrigeration systems portfolio.

The new single and multi-temperature T-1200R Whisper Pro models meet the most stringent noise regulations including upcoming PIEK[1] requirements. This allows transporters to operate inner-city deliveries at any time of day and night and with less impact on communities.

Thermo King T-Series units are available as diesel-powered or hybrid models. In the hybrid version available as an option, the unit can seamlessly switch between diesel and electric mode to enter cities’ low emission zones. The new T-1200R Whisper Pro offers the same reliability and performance as the T-Series with sound levels below the latest PIEK standard requirements.

“Improving inner-city living conditions and eliminating the levels of noise emissions are among European cities’ top priorities. Transporters operating in urban areas must ensure their refrigeration units meet the strictest noise regulations set by municipalities and regulators,” said Davide Previsdomini, product manager Truck at Thermo King. “Noise attenuation across all our products to lower the impact on communities and drivers has always been a priority for Thermo King. By introducing the Whisper Pro model of our highest cooling capacity truck unit, we give our customers a solution to keep effectively operating in the cities.”

The T-1200R Whisper Pro features telematics mounted as standard and is using geo-fencing to automatically switch into quiet mode when entering a pre-defined low noise-emission zone. This allows the transporters to operate unrestricted day and night schedules with the peace of mind that the unit complies with the noise regulations in the given area. In case of the Hybrid model, when the power from the truck is available, the unit switches to electric drive to further reduce emissions.

The PIEK certified T-1200R Whisper Pro units deliver class leading performance in accordance with ATP (Accord Transport Perrisable) standards, offering customers the quickest pull-down during pre-trip preparations with low-noise and no compromise on capacity in high-speed mode.

 

UPS acquires healthcare logistics provider

UPS is to acquire Bomi Group, an industry-leading multinational healthcare logistics provider. The transaction will add temperature-controlled facilities in 14 countries and nearly 3,000 highly-skilled Bomi Group team members to the UPS Healthcare network in Europe and Latin America.

“As a leading global healthcare logistics company, Bomi enhances our portfolio of services and accelerates our journey to become the number one provider of complex healthcare logistics,” said EVP and President of UPS International, Healthcare and Supply Chain Solutions Kate Gutmann. “UPS Healthcare and Bomi Group employees share similar values and our cultures are firmly rooted in a relentless focus on quality. The combination of our two teams will significantly improve our healthcare customers’ ability to continue to develop and deliver life-saving innovations.”

Since 1985, Bomi Group has provided high value-added services for the Medtech and Pharma sectors with a customised and tailored approach. It is a quality-focused company devoted to healthcare that has built solid and long-lasting business relationships with more than 150 multinational customers worldwide.

Key Bomi Group leaders, including CEO Marco Ruini, will continue in their roles to provide seamless service to Bomi Group customers after the transaction closes. Bomi Group’s employees will also continue to play vital roles in the combined organisation.

“With over 35 years in the healthcare logistics industry, our team has developed best-in-class services designed to meet and exceed the needs of our medical technology and pharmaceutical customers,” said Ruini. “Joining the UPS team will expand those capabilities and create an even more integrated and smart global network for our customers.”

The acquisition will add more than 350 temperature-controlled vehicles and 391,000 sq m to the UPS Healthcare global footprint, offering customers access to faster shipping times, greater production flexibility, and offerings to help them attract new business. The acquisition will play a key role in the delivery of next-generation pharmaceutical and biologic treatments that increasingly require time-critical and temperature-sensitive logistics.

“We are focused on building healthcare logistics capabilities and services that allow our customers to deliver the newest healthcare innovations,” said UPS Healthcare President Wes Wheeler. “We are excited to combine Bomi’s talent, expertise and capabilities with UPS Healthcare – together, we will provide unmatched solutions to our customers, powered by UPS’s integrated, global smart logistics network.”

The acquisition of Bomi is part of UPS Healthcare’s continued expansion of its network and services to meet growing demand – including Bomi, UPS Healthcare has doubled its global footprint since 2020. Recent expansions include newly constructed and soon-to-be-opened dedicated state-of-the-art healthcare logistics facilities in Germany and Australia, and expanded campuses in Hungary and the Netherlands.

UPS Healthcare also recently enhanced UPS Premier, a technology-led service that can prioritise and track critical shipments within about three meters of their location anywhere in UPS’s global network. UPS Premier brings worldwide visibility, control, reliability and product recovery capabilities to UPS Healthcare customers.

These expansions and new services meet the complex and varied needs of UPS Healthcare’s customers, helping them turn logistics into a competitive advantage.

The transaction is expected to close by the end of 2022, subject to customary regulatory review and approval. The value and terms of the transaction are not being disclosed at this time.

 

Cold Chains can Save Lives

The launch of the COVID-19 vaccination campaign in December 2020 led to great relief around the world and was greeted with hope after the virus had affected almost all aspects of life for most of the year. While public discourse focused on the lack of production capacity, another major challenge came into play: the safe transport and storage of vaccines at very low temperatures. Unfortunately, this issue is still highly topical in 2022. The summer wave combined with the extreme heat and an upcoming fourth vaccination in autumn continue to require increased vigilance and reliable refrigerated transport.

Despite the adverse conditions, Trane Technologies, with its strategic Thermo King® brand, and Danfoss have joined forces to play a critical role in maintaining the cold chain and delivering life-saving vaccines. Thermo King has long been a global leader in refrigerated transport and storage of food, medicines and other sensitive, perishable goods. This often involves the use of the powerful, adaptable SuperFreezer solution, which has been co-designed and built with Danfoss since 1996 to achieve ultra-low temperatures and optimal preservation.

The SuperFreezer is typically used for sea transport of sushi-grade tuna, but also for biopharmaceutical products such as blood plasma and other pharmaceutical agents, as well as biological samples. It ensures consistent temperature control, prevention of microbial decay and efficient storage and transport – even under challenging conditions such as high ambient temperatures, frequent door openings or long operating times.

The SuperFreezer is a cascade system with two refrigeration circuits, each with its own compressor, refrigerant and inline components, both controlled by a common advanced controller. Each SuperFreezer unit relies on Danfoss inline components such as expansion valves, solenoid valves, regulators, dehydrators, sight glasses, pressure switches, contractors, etc. to ensure smooth and reliable operation of the refrigerant and to maintain the correct cryogenic temperature.

The COVID-19 mRNA vaccines, with their unique ultra-cold temperature specifications – down to -70 degrees Celsius – are ideal for the SuperFreezer. However, the equipment had to be slightly modified to reach and maintain the extremely cold temperatures. Danfoss components played a crucial role in this process.

Many rural hospitals, doctors’ surgeries or clinics do not have access to suitable temperature-controlled storage facilities. Rural regions often do not have a suitable infrastructure to ensure the required cold chain. The situation is also particularly critical in third world countries, where vaccination rates are still far too low, even one and a half years after the first vaccines were approved.

To reduce the spoilage of life-saving vaccines, active refrigeration like the Thermo King SuperFreezer is the ideal solution. “To meet the demands of shipping and storing vaccines worldwide, we had to customise the units and produce them quickly,” says Francesco Incalza, president of Thermo King EMEA at Trane Technologies. “This meant we had to source additional components supplied by Danfoss in an extremely short time.”

Danfoss received its first component order from Thermo King in late 2020, and production was immediately up and running. As the components are manufactured in several factories around the world – in Denmark, Poland, China, Mexico and India – each factory had to follow the same strict production schedule to meet the demand for the SuperFreezer.

“The entire supply chain had to be accelerated,” said Carlos Zamudio, senior director of global accounts at Danfoss. “Instead of a normal eight-week process, production became a three- to four-week process,” Zamudio said. “The entire supply chain worked together to produce the parts needed for the SuperFreezer. All Danfoss factories worked together to supply Thermo King and subcontractors with parts.”

Initially, the factories had to source sufficient raw materials, which was a challenge due to shortages in the market. “We were able to leverage our relationships with our suppliers,” says Jason Pederson, Global Key Account Manager at Danfoss. “We made sure we had enough manpower to complete production. When total customer demand exceeded our production capacity by 25%, we prioritised the products we made for the SuperFreezers.”

“We were able to respond quickly,” says Zamudio. “Everyone understood the importance of what we were doing. Thermo King relied on us to deliver the components on time. Throughout the supply chain, many companies worked together to ensure the vaccines could be delivered and stored.”

“It was critical that there were no delays in production or shipping,” Incalza stressed. “The support of Danfoss was instrumental in ensuring that we were able to transport this critical cargo through all the countries in Europe and to many remote locations around the world. The fact that we were able to respond quickly and efficiently to a crisis of this magnitude is a testament to the strength of partnerships like this.”

After all components were airlifted to Thermo King, the SuperFreezers were quickly assembled and ready for their life-saving cargo – becoming a vital part of the first mass immunisation and pop-up clinics. Due to the urgency, Thermo King transported the parts by air freight from Danfoss’ manufacturing and distribution sites in Europe, North America and Asia Pacific to Thermo King in China.

Thermo King opens R&D facility in Galway

Thermo King has launched a new research and development (R&D) centre adjacent to its sustainable manufacturing operations in Galway, Ireland. The R&D centre, with capacity for up to 70 engineers, adds to the company’s electrification design and engineering capabilities in Europe, which includes an R&D centre in Essen, Germany. It is part of the company’s more than $100 million investment to deliver fully electric products in every segment of the cold chain in Europe, Middle East, Africa (EMEA) by 2023 and in the Americas by 2025 over time.

“Our new R&D centre generates another space for innovation, creativity and learning,” said Francesco Incalza, president of Thermo King EMEA at Trane Technologies. “The technologies developed on-site will add to the more than 40,000-strong fleet of Thermo King electric and fuel-efficient transport refrigeration units delivering food, vaccines, medicines and other critical goods across Europe and beyond.”

Powerful refrigeration for Swedish fleet

Varubud Åkeri AB, a storage and distribution company of Eskilstuna, Sweden, upgraded its fleet with the new V-1000 vehicle-powered units from Thermo King, a leader in transport temperature control solutions.

Conducting deliveries in close collaboration with local municipalities, schools and senior homes, one of Varubud’s paradigms is making its distribution fleet carbon neutral and efficient. For its new Volvo FL truck, it was looking for a powerful direct-drive unit as a sustainable alternative to diesel-powered refrigeration systems. Designed for larger rigid trucks up to 25 tonnes, the Thermo King V-1000 proved to be equally or more powerful as its nearest equivalent diesel units and met all Varubud’s requirements.

“Sustainability and environmental responsibility are very important for us, our operations, and our way of doing business,” said Daniel Johansson, owner of Varubud Åkeri AB. “Our warehouses use renewable energy, our vehicles run on HVO biofuel, and we have a history of successfully using Thermo King’s direct-drive refrigeration units. When we were looking for a solution to refrigerate the larger trucks, the new V-1000 units were a perfect fit for us.”

“Our relationship with Varubud goes years back as they operate a mixed fleet including different Thermo King units. We have been closely supporting them with our service, even in remote locations, and sharing our expertise to help Varubud deliver on their promise to customers,” said Anders Thyselius, application manager, Thermo King Sverige AB. “High cooling capacity and high airflow of the V-1000 will protect their load under the most arduous conditions. And it will do with no CO2 emissions from the unit and lower noise when in operation.”

The V-1000 uses a compressor exclusively developed for Thermo King that, when driven by the truck engine – including CNG, LNG or Biodiesel – produces performance previously unattainable in units of this type. This positively impacts the total cost of operation when it comes to fuel consumption, maintenance costs and productivity, making the V-1000 a competitive investment compared to diesel powered unit with equivalent performance.

“We have several of the Thermo King V-800 units in our fleet, and they have been performing at their maximum capacity to cool our larger trucks’ boxes – practically with no technical issues,” said Daniel Johansson. “As the new V-1000 leverages the same technology as the other units, we had no doubts it would meet our expectations. Also, when compared to the hydraulic refrigeration units, we experienced that the direct-drive technology from Thermo King offers us much lower total cost of ownership. It is quieter, has better efficiencies, less impact on the engine’s fuel consumption and easier maintenance.”
